Found this on a friends FB page.
Here are pictures of 5 Wolfs take in the Ruby area on Salmon Creek. See the collar! Not the Loup Loup pack. DFW won't tell us when there is a wolf pack in your area. Not counted in the number of packs in Wa. I will call them the "Ruby Pack"... Screw the DFW. Wonder when they planted them here? Picture of deer kill and foot prints at milepost 13.25 on Salmon Creek Road. Killed between Thursday and Friday (2/9--2/10). Less than 2 miles from our horses!
Nothing in paper about the 7 (SEVEN) cougars killed IN the Town of Conconully in the last 13 days.

I talked to game warden about those 7 cougars in Conconully. He said it was blown up and there were only 3 cougars killed under a porch of a second home seldom used. He said it was local high school kids. They found tracks and set up a watch till they got three. He wasn't sure if it was legal or not because it was in the city limits and didn't know what Conconullys laws are about shooting in the city limits. He did not do the investigation just talked to other wardens about it.
